Audio setup procedure

Standard mode

First, perform Auto TA and EQ. Auto TA and
EQ creates finely-tuned sound field for both 2-
channel mode and multi-channel mode ac-
cording to your vehicle interior acoustic char-
acteristics. (Refer to Auto TA and EQ (auto-time
alignment and auto-equalizing) on page 92.)
Basically, that

’s all you need to do to adjust

the audio setting and no other fine tuning is
necessary.

However, according to your wishes, it is possi-
ble to customize audio settings based on Auto
TA and EQ settings. By carrying out the follow-
ing settings/adjustments in the order shown,
you can customize sound field effortlessly.

! Switching the sound settings

(

SOUND SETTING)

! Customizing the speaker setting

(

SPEAKER SETTING)

! Using the cut-off frequency (CUT OFF)
! Adjusting the time alignment

(

TIME ALIGNMENT)

! Adjusting the speaker output levels

(

SPEAKER LEVEL)

! Adjusting 3-band parametric equalizer

(

PARAMETRIC EQ) (when selecting multi-

channel mode only)

! Adjusting 13-band graphic equalizer

(

GRAPHIC EQ) (when selecting 2-channel

mode only)
